What I absolutely love about this book is how it manages to connect two seemingly disparate lives across different eras. We've got Sophia Danko, a driven college senior on the brink of her dream job in the art world, and Luke Collins, a champion bull rider struggling to return to the sport he loves after a devastating injury. Their paths cross, and sparks literally fly. But the narrative doesn't stop there. It masterfully weaves in the story of Ira Levinson, an elderly man reflecting on his lifelong love for his late wife, Ruth. Through Ira's poignant memories, preserved in a box of old letters, we get a glimpse into a love story that endured decades, wars, and personal hardships. This dual narrative structure is genius, guys. It allows Sparks to explore different facets of love, sacrifice, and the enduring power of connection. The way he contrasts Sophia and Luke's modern-day challenges with Ira and Ruth's historical romance is just chef's kiss. While I always recommend supporting authors by purchasing their books if you can, there are legitimate ways to access e-books and audiobooks without spending a dime, especially if you're a library patron. Many public libraries offer digital lending services through apps like Libby or OverDrive. All you need is a library card! You can borrow e-books and audiobooks directly to your device, completely free. Just search for The Longest Ride within the app, and if it's available, you can start reading or listening immediately. It's a fantastic resource that gives you access to a massive collection of books.
